Chief Imam’s Goofing Spokesman Is Bawumia’s Poodle-Muslim Groups

Controversial Spokesperson for the National Chief Imam, Sheikh Armiyawu Shaibu, has been fingered as the person behind a controversial thanksgiving service that Vice President Mahamudu Bawumia is organizing at the Abossey Okai Central Mosque over a supposed election victory in the 2020 polls.

Widely reported news story carrying the anger of leading clerics of the Muslim community hold that Armiyawu Shaibu, a man accused of being an amigo of the New Patriotic Party (NPP), reportedly advised Bawumia to hold the thanksgiving as a way of symbolically getting Muslims and the Zongo communities to accept that the NPP has been re-elected.

This is in spite of the fact that the 2020 Presidential election is currently under dispute.

Armiyawu Shaibu is the same man who had controversially claimed that election results that the Coalition for Domestic Election Observers (CODEO) had done for the Presidential election tallied with that of the Electoral Commission, even though that of the EC turned out to be mathematically impossible.

His controversial claim provoked a statement from the Office of the Chief Imam, distancing the revered cleric from Armiyawu’s strange mathematics of collated figures. 

Some Muslim Youth groups have since been demanding that he be removed from the spokesman role he plays for the Chief Imam so that he does not unnecessarily politicise the office of the Centenarian Chief Imam.

Reports in the media have also indicated that leading clerics of the Islamic faith are petitioning the Chief Imam’s Office to fire the alleged NPP man who is accused of staining the revered persona of the Chief Imam and his office with dirty partisan politics.
